A rock has 25 percent of its original amount of potassium-40 remaining in it; potassium-40 has a half-life of 1.25 billion years. How long ago was the rock formed? 1.25 billion years ago 2.50 billion years ago 5.00 billion years ago 6.25 billion years ago
sorry for waiting :D
How many times can you cut something in half before you're left with 25% of what you started with?
2, So, the "cutting in half" is the same thing as a half-life. Half-lives always leave behind half of what was present at the start of that half-life. Leaving 25% means that 2 half-lives have passed.
Nt = 25/100 No Nt/No = 25/100 = 1/4 1/4 = (1/2)^(t/1.25) t = 2.5
So, since you know 2 half-lives have passed, and you know how long each half-life is, you can easily find out how long ago the rock was made (when it had 100% remaining, before any half-lives passed)
Since each half-life is 1.25 billion years, and 2 half-lives must have passed, how old is the rock? 2.5
